/*
 * DEDUP_MATCH_THRESHOLD controls how aggressively Cairnmerge
 * collapses customer records. Scores above this value trigger an
 * automatic merge; scores between 0.70 and this value queue for
 * manual review. On-call: do not lower this without checking the
 * reversal backlog first — past incidents show merges below 0.85
 * produce false positives on shared household addresses. Any change
 * must be recorded in the merge audit log, and the entry should
 * cite the deploy whose token appears on the line below.
 */

session token of kagup-hahaf = htk3_2b8

## Deployment

ChipGate readers are deployed at each timing mat before race day. Install the service on the mat controller, verify the antenna array reports healthy, then register the station with the Farrowdale central server. Confirm clock sync is within 2 ms before enabling capture. Apply the station configuration exactly as listed below.

deployment values, tawif-kageg:
zorael:
  log_level: debug
  metrics_host: metrics.zorael.qorvelsys.internal
  pin: 3988
  pool_size: 32

Welcome, plugin authors. The Lumenmart catalog caches product records for up to 15 minutes, so writes made through the Plugin Gateway may not appear immediately. To force invalidation, call the purge endpoint with the affected SKU set; bulk purges are rate-limited per tenant. If the purge endpoint rejects your token, re-enroll your plugin in the sandbox console. Enrollment asks for your workspace recovery passphrase, shown below.

strongbox words: rusvan-gilmir-istax-aldiel-druok-druok